If I'm visiting the zoo with my boys, we'd much rather spend time checking out the elephants over the rabbits. However, when it comes to church, Telford says we need to be more like rabbits. Listen in for more context around this important point Telford makes.
If you've ever wondered whether God is still working today in the same ways He did in the Book of Acts and all throughout scripture, then this is an episode for you. We worship the same God who doesn't change. Dr. Telford Work joins STG to encourage us all regarding his work exploring and participating in disciple-making movements around the world. The stories he shares are full of the miracle-working power of God. He shared so many that we had to include more encouragement in the easter egg after the outro of the episode.
Telford Work is Professor of Theology at Westmont College. His most recent books are What About Evolution? and Jesus—The End and the Beginning. A recent focus is disciple-making movement (DMM) strategies and their implications (see link below). His course lectures on Christian doctrine, theological ethics, and New Testament are online at YouTube. His Ph.D. in Religion (Theology and Ethics) is from Duke University. He also holds an M.A. in Theological and Biblical Studies from Fuller Theological Seminary and a B.A. in Political Science from Stanford University. He is the Scoutmaster for his boys’ Scout Troop and on a team of volunteer chaplains for the Santa Barbara County Jail.
